    Return to Sushi Fever! Friday evening, late November, dining at 6PM. Great friendly service, nice ambience, and delicious food. So what did we have this time? Some Hot Sake followed by the following, Spicy Tuna Taco & the following orders of Sushi; Albacore, Shrimp, Tuna, Yellowtail, Octopus and Scallop. Of all the dishes, the Spicy Tuna Taco, was good but not great, may have worked better with Poke as opposed to a tartar. The sushi was very very good, with the Yellowtail, Scallops and Octopus getting top position. Again, the service was excellent and very attentive, and the ambience was great for having a table conversation.

    Sushi Fever is a decent option if you're in the Cedar Park area, though it doesn't quite measure up to some of the standout sushi spots in Austin. It offers a casual and approachable dining experience with a solid selection of sushi and other Japanese dishes. The menu includes a mix of classic rolls like the Rainbow Roll and specialty rolls such as the "Something's Wrong" roll topped with tuna, salmon, and yellowtail. There are also sashimi, noodle dishes, and chef's specialties providing a good variety for different tastes. Service was good but not exceptional and I found the pricing a bit steep for what you get. One drawback is that some sushi options are off-menu making it harder to explore their full selection. Additionally the restaurant doesn't offer a happy hour which would be a welcome addition. While Sushi Fever is a solid choice for the area I'd love to see some of these improvements before returning.

    What does TE in front of hand rolls mean? Thank you

    Hi Randell Hand roll is “Temaki” in Japanese. TE stands for Temaki.…

We got the Fire dragon roll - we mostly ordered this for the spectacle because we saw on the menu that it would be on fire. And it was so cool! It's completely wrapped in foil while on fire, which isn't as cool, but it was still cool regardless. But eating it, this was our favorite that we tried. The eel is so soft, it just melts in your mouth. And the fire in the foil makes the roll so warm and creamy. Which I know isn't something you really want when you think sushi, but it was so good. The rollercoaster roll - I think the taste of this roll wasn't necessarily anything special. It was good and it had a little spicy kick. But what set it apart was the tempura inside gave it some crunchy bits that were fun to eat. Yellowtail tornado roll - I really liked the yellowtail in this roll! But I'm not the biggest fan of jalapeño, so this one was just okay for me. Lemon salmon roll - this roll was really light and refreshing! Probably my second favorite of the night. But the citrus flavor was pretty strong, since it had yuzu sauce and sliced lemon on top. I feel like I would have liked it more if it was just the yuzu without the lemon.
